Transaction 70341abf4e619537badf8caa2732440eb2ad35f00825cb5bf9ff68cf8af8019d

1 Input
2 Outputs
  • 70341abf4e619537badf8caa2732440eb2ad35f00825cb5bf9ff68cf8af8019d:0
  • value  44610
    address  17MMVW5X6Fai785yZGEfUaWVUD5WNQLWBA
  • 70341abf4e619537badf8caa2732440eb2ad35f00825cb5bf9ff68cf8af8019d:1
  • value  3663158
    address  33tedpBW1B6edYR4JvVZ2RwtF6PD3Ed9Kv